Our Review

This imaginative "would you rather" book presents children with delightfully absurd choices that will have them giggling over scenarios like swimming faster than a shark or creating an odd superhero called Broccoliman. Each page offers wonderfully illustrated dilemmas that transform decision-making into pure entertainment, encouraging kids to think creatively about impossible possibilities. The vibrant artwork brings these humorous situations to life, making every turn of the page a visual treat that complements the clever wordplay. This interactive picture book successfully turns ordinary reading time into an engaging game of hilarious hypotheticals.

What sets this children's book apart is how it naturally extends beyond the pages, as many young readers enjoy inventing their own "would you rather" scenarios after being inspired by the book's examples. The humor appeals perfectly to preschoolers and early elementary children who relish silly jokes and impossible choices, while the simple format makes it accessible for emerging readers. Families will appreciate how this creative game book sparks conversation and laughter during read-aloud sessions. The combination of outrageous questions and comical illustrations creates lasting reading memories that children will want to revisit again and again.
